Tambornino (Morgan), Eva (Eve) Laverne Eve, of Edina, MN died peacefully on October 11, 2020 after a short illness. She was born on May 20, 1939 in Garberville, CA. She was preceded in death by her parents, Sigrid and Harold R. Morgan. Survived by her husband, John L. Tambornino, sister Linda Rosen (John) Grand Junction, CO, brother Harold (Bud) Morgan (Lynne) Chatsworth, CA, children Jeanne T. Bradshaw (Lonnie) Westminister, CA, Mark M. Tambornino (Kristy) Peoria, AZ, Curtis J. Tambornino Charleston, SC, Laura T. Dubois (Donnie) Minneapolis, MN, Ruth Tambornino Edina, MN, and Edward H. Tambornino (Courtney) Santa Monica, CA. She is also survived by 11 grandchildren and 9 great grandchildren that she doted on. Eve was an accomplished watercolor artist, sculptress, porcelain doll maker, milliner and seamstress. She was employed at times by the Children's Theater, the Guthrie Theater and several commercial prop companies. She viewed life with an artist's eye, had an abiding, born-again Christian faith, had a well-developed sense of humor, a sunny and infectious disposition. She was beloved by her family and all who knew her; she will be sorely missed.
